Lawmakers want answers about IRS Free File program

from Federal Newscast

The IRS pulled the plug on its free, online tax filing platform. Members of the Senate say the agency's partnership with tax filing companies hasn’t stepped up. Senators Elizabeth Warren (D-Mass.) and Angus King (I-Maine) are asking the IRS what it’s doing to promote its Free File program with tax-preparation companies. The program saw a peak of about five million taxpayers in 2004, but has seen a decline in users since then.
